QUESTION 1: I had treated a patient with testosterone two months ago.  Now he has an increase in libido but he has still a decrease in strength and endurance.   How can we help him to improve his endurance?

Answer:  I suggest you evaluate all this patients hormones including growth hormone, thyroid hormone and oestrogen as he may be converting the testosterone you are giving him to oestrogen especially if he is overweight.  You also need to evaluate his nutrient status with special emphasis on his amino acid levels, as these are needed to provide for muscle strength and endurance.

QUESTION 3:  Concerning Peyronie’s disease, although I am a healthy family physician with no unhealthy habits and 24 years of marriage I have suddenly developed painful plaque! Not resolving now with vitamin E and NSAIDs for 3 months. Urologists say there is no good treatment. I have no desire to ever have surgery.  Much research has led me to want to try the verapamil cream.  I have no one here in the states who seems to have heard of it, not docs or pharmacists. If I can get a compounding pharmacist to make it for me how is it prepared and dosed?

Answer:  Peyronie’s disease is associated with curvature of the penis.  I suggest you contact the pharmacist in Sydney, Australia who does the compounding of verapamil for me.  The contact number is 2-95247131 preceded by the international code with Bob and Marina being the contact pharmacists.  Bear in mind that in Australia we are +-15 hours ahead of the USA.  Other treatments that you might want to explore include the nutrient acetyl-L-carnitine, which has been shown in a clinical trial to reduce pain and inhibit disease progression as well as topical testosterone and dihydrotestosterone applied to the tissue that is resulting in the curvature.   Colchicine used to treat gout is another nutrient that used together with vitamin E has been demonstrated to have a benefit.
